The ROC curve analysis of serum EphA2 levels in healthy individuals and colorectal cancer patients (AUC = 0.9, sensitivity = 93.8, specificity = 78.9, cutoff value = 448).

(a) Chimeric antigen receptor design schemes. Antigen recognition domain (anti-EphA2 scFv): green, short hinge domain IgG (SH): grey, transmembrane domain CD28 (CD28TM): salmon, CD28 co-stimulatory domain: purple, CD3ζ activation domain: blue, PDZbm scaffolding anchor domain: red, and mutated PDZbm domain in black (T2A.truncated CD19 tag of the retroviral vector not shown). (b) Fluorescent confocal microscopy of NK cells plated on a poly-L-lysine coated slide with and without recombinant human EphA2 protein incubated for 30 minutes, white bars indicate 10 microns; pZAP70 (green), Lamp1 (magenta), Actin (white). Dashed line in merged images delineate the approximate line scan quantization of the fluorescent signal depicted in the histograms to the right. Quantified single cell fluorescent data is plotted in (c-e). (c) Quantification of synaptic area determined by actin immunolabeling, n=17 and 19, UN; n=19 and 16, CAR Δ; n=76 and 44, CAR; n=12 and 83, CAR.PDZ at 0 and 30 minutes respectively. Two-Way ANOVA was used to determine statistical significance with Two-stage linear step-up procedure of Benjamini, Krieger and Yekutieli to correct for FDR. Statistical difference delineated by q<0.05 *, q<0.01 **, q<0.001 ***; mean±SEM shown. (d) pZAP70 intensity quantification from (c). Arbitrary Units (a.u.), defined by the intensity of the fluorescent signal per unit area of the synapse (actin ring). All cells were normalized to the mean of 0 minutes. Two-Way ANOVA was used to determine statistical significance with Two-stage linear step-up procedure of Benjamini, Krieger and Yekutieli to correct for FDR. Statistical difference delineated by q<0.01 **, q<0.0001 ****; mean±SEM shown. Cells are the same as in (c). (e) Lamp1 intensity quantification. a.u. defined by the intensity of the fluorescent signal per unit area of the synapse (actin ring). All cells were normalized to the mean of no EphA2; mean±SEM shown. Cells are the same as in (c). (f) Confocal images as prepared in (b) incubated for 60minutes with NK cells in various groups quantified in (g,h). White bars indicate 10microns. Immunolabelling of Scribble in red, CD3ε in green, and filamentous actin (F-actin) in white. (g) Scribble polarization and accumulation at the immune synapse (IS). CAR Δ; n=32, CAR; n=23, CAR.PDZmut: n=57, CAR.PDZ n=28 from two independent experiments, One-Way ANOVA was used to determine statistical significance with Two-stage linear step-up procedure of Benjamini, Krieger, and Yekutieli to correct for FDR. Statistical difference delineated by q<0.01 **, q<0.001 ***; mean±SEM shown. (h) CD3ε co-localization with Scribble as determined by Pearson Correlation Coefficient. CAR Δ; n=33, CAR; n=48, CAR.PDZmut: n=29, CAR.PDZ n=61, One-Way ANOVA was used to determine statistical significance with Two-stage linear step-up procedure of Benjamini, Krieger, and Yekutieli to correct for FDR. Statistical difference delineated by q<0.05 *, q<0.0001 ****; mean±SEM shown.
